Previously I could use \chapter[reference-to-this-chapter]{title}

Now the preferred way seems to be \startchapter[title=the-title], but how do I program now the reference to this chapter?

The Wiki does not contains a page for \startchapter and the section on command only gives info and examples on the \chapter macro.

Hi Hans,

Did you try this:
\startchapter[title={the-title},reference={reference-to-this-chapter}]

Thanks. No, I didn't try that, I got stuck with ..,ref=..
Coming from a computer age where every byte counted, I clearly was to terse. However thinking of 'ref' as a synonym for 'reference' .. ..
